- W2076095420 abstract "Since C-reactive protein (CRP) plays a role in the pathogenesis of cardiovascular disease and is a marker and predictor of cardiovascular disease, it could be expected that lowering of CRP levels would prevent the development of the disease and its complications [ [1] Prasad K. C-reactive protein (CRP)-lowering agents. Cardiovasc Drug Rev. 2006; 24: 33-50 Crossref PubMed Scopus (213) Google Scholar ]. Telmisartan, an angiotensin II receptor blocker (ARB), inhibits advanced glycation end product (AGE)-induced C-reactive protein production through downregulation of the receptor for AGE via peroxisome proliferator-activated receptor-gamma (PPAR-γ) activation [ [2] Yoshida T. Yamagishi S. Nakamura K. et al. Telmisartan inhibits AGE-induced C-reactive protein production through downregulation of the receptor for AGE via peroxisome proliferator-activated receptor-gamma activation. Diabetologia. 2006; 49: 3094-3099 Crossref PubMed Scopus (113) Google Scholar ]. Indeed, chronic treatment with telmisartan significantly reduced the elevated CRP levels in diabetic rats [ [3] Goyal B.R. Mesariya P. Goyal R.K. Mehta A.A. Effect of telmisartan on cardiovascular complications associated with streptozotocin diabetic rats. Mol Cell Biochem. 2008; 314: 123-131 Crossref PubMed Scopus (46) Google Scholar ], and telmisartan administration significantly reduced serum CRP levels in high-fat diet-treated rats [ [4] Xu X. Yin X. Feng W. Li G. Wang D. Tu L. Telmisartan protects against insulin resistance by attenuating inflammatory response in rats. J Huazhong Univ Sci Technolog Med Sci. 2011; 31: 317-323 Crossref PubMed Scopus (6) Google Scholar ]. Additionally, after 12 months of treatment with telmisartan, plasma high sensitivity CRP (hsCRP) levels decreased in hypertensive patients with type 2 diabetes mellitus [ [5] Wago T. Yoshimoto T. Akaza I. et al. Improvement of endothelial function in patients with hypertension and type 2 diabetes after treatment with telmisartan. Hypertens Res. 2010; 33: 796-801 Crossref PubMed Scopus (27) Google Scholar ]. Although telmisartan therapy would be expected to reduce hsCRP levels in a clinical setting, results of a number of randomized controlled trials have been inconclusive and no meta-analysis of them has been conducted to date. To determine whether telmisartan therapy reduces hsCRP levels, we performed the first meta-analysis of randomized controlled trials." @default.
